The Valorant Challengers League 2023 Oceania Split 2 is scheduled to take place from 6th April to 10th June.
It will feature a total prize pool of $50,000 AUD or $32,611 USD which will be split between all eight competing teams.
The tournament has been split into two stages, starting with the Regular Season and culminating with the Playoffs.

The Valorant Challengers League 2023: Oceania Split 2 (VCL 2023: OCE Split 2) has reached playoffs after a two-month regular season where some of the best teams and players from the region took on each other.

It features a total prize pool of $50,000 AUD which roughly translates to about $32,611 USD. This amount will be split among all participants based on their overall standings. In addition to this, the winner will also get a chance to represent Oceania at the Valorant Champions Tour (VCT) 2023: Ascension Pacific.

Here is everything you need to know about this exclusive regional Valorant league which is scheduled to run from 6th April to 10th June.

VCL 2023 Oceania Split 2: Complete Details

Bonkers who played under the banner of 95X Esports during the VCL 2023: Oceania Split 1 earlier this year, was far from being the top team as it finished the regular season with a 5-2 scoreline, but went on an undefeated streak in the playoffs to win the tournament.

This time the team has shown proper dominance, finishing on top of the leaderboard to qualify for the playoffs. However, other teams are prepared to step up and deliver their absolute best in order to represent the region at a higher level.

Teams

Here are all the eight teams that are competing in this tournament, with only six moving on to the playoffs, and from there only one will qualify for the VCT 2023: Ascension Pacific.

  1. Bonkers

  2. NerdPunt

  3. Funcrew

  4. The Who?

  5. MAMMOTH Esports Club

  6. Koopa Troopas

  7. eXYZ

  8. Guangzhou Long Lionz

Results and Schedule

VCL 2023: Oceania Split 2 is scheduled to take place from 6th April to 10th June. The league has been split into two parts, Group Stage and Playoffs.

  • Group Stage: 6th March to 19th May

  • Playoffs: 2nd to 10th June

Format

Regular Season

  1. All competing teams will play against each other once following a simple round-robin format.

  2. Every match of the regular season will follow a best-of-three series.

  3. The top six teams at the end of the regular season will proceed to the playoffs. The Top two directly go to the upper bracket semifinals and the remaining four to the upper bracket quarterfinals.

  4. The bottom two teams will be eliminated from the tournament.

Playoffs

  1. The six qualified teams will take on each other in a double-elimination bracket.

  2. All matches will follow a best-of-three series except for the grand final which will feature a best-of-five match.

  3. The winner will qualify for the VCT 2023: Pacific Ascension to represent Oceania.

Prizepool

The total prizepool of $50,000 AUD which roughly translates to about $32,611 USD, will be split between all eight competing teams. On top of this, the winning team will get a chance to represent Oceania at the VCT 2023: Pacific Ascension.
